Artificial Intelligence: East Midlands

Asked by Dr Luke EvansConservativeDepartment for Business, Innovation, Science and TradeTabled Answered 7 September 2026UIN 21892

The question

To ask the Secretary of State for Business, Innovation, Science and Trade, pursuant to WPQ 17716 answered on 17 July 2026 about Artificial Intelligence: West Midlands, what recent estimate he has made of the number of workers receiving essential AI skills in [i] Leicestershire and [ii] the East Midlands.

Answered by Department for Business, Innovation, Science and Trade

The Government is determined to ensure the benefits of artificial intelligence are felt in every part of the country, including Leicestershire and the wider East Midlands. Through AI Skills Boost we are providing free AI training for all, with over 1.7 million AI training courses delivered across the UK since June 2025. We remain committed to equipping 10 million workers across the UK with AI skills by 2030 and making the UK the fastest adopting AI country in the G7. This national upskilling offer is available to all to workers and businesses across the East Midlands.
